STEARETH-4.

Valuable CAS 9005-00-9 (Generic) / 59970-10-4 / SURFACTANT - CLEANSING, SURFACTANT - EMULSIFYING

STEARETH-4 is a polyoxyethylene stearyl ether that primarily functions as a surfactant and an emulsifying agent. It is crucial for creating stable formulations by enabling the uniform dispersion of oil and water phases, preventing product separation.

Science

STEARETH-4 operates by significantly reducing the interfacial tension between immiscible liquids, such as oils and water. This allows them to blend stably into emulsions within cosmetic formulations. Additionally, it possesses cleansing properties, aiding in the effective removal of fat and soil from skin and hair surfaces.

Key findings

  1. 01 The Cosmetic Ingredient Review (CIR) Expert Panel deemed Steareth-20 nontoxic when applied dermally at 4%.
  2. 02 Chemically similar Steareth-2 and Steareth-10 were found to be at most mildly irritating to eyes and mild irritants in cosmetic formulations up to 60%. They did not act as primary irritants or sensitizers to human skin in water.

Stability

As an emulsifier, STEARETH-4 is instrumental in forming and maintaining stable oil-in-water or water-in-oil mixtures, preventing phase separation. It is commonly incorporated into the oil phase and melted during formulation. While a specific optimal pH range is not detailed for STEARETH-4, related Steareth-2 has demonstrated emulsion stability across a broad pH spectrum.

The CIR Expert Panel concluded that Steareth ingredients, including STEARETH-4, are safe for cosmetic use when properly formulated to be non-irritating, a conclusion reaffirmed in 2006. This assessment leveraged data from chemically similar Steareth-2, -10, and -20. A known by-product of ethoxylation is 1,4-dioxane, but its presence can be effectively mitigated through purification during manufacturing. STEARETH-4 is not listed among ingredients prohibited or restricted by the FDA for cosmetic use.
